2 /***************************************************************************
3 * Copyright (C) 2003-2004 Polytechnique.org *
4 * http://opensource.polytechnique.org/ *
6 * This program is free software; you can redistribute it and/or modify *
7 * it under the terms of the GNU General Public License as published by *
8 * the Free Software Foundation; either version 2 of the License, or *
9 * (at your option) any later version. *
11 * This program is distributed in the hope that it will be useful, *
12 * but WITHOUT ANY WARRANTY; without even the implied warranty of *
13 * M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the *
14 * GNU General Public License for more details. *
16 * You should have received a copy of the GNU General Public License *
17 * along with this program; if not, write to the Free Software *
19 * 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A *
20 ***************************************************************************/
25 foreach($adresses as $adrid => $adr){
27 if($adr['nouvelle'] != 'new'){ // test si on vient de creer cette adresse dans verif_adresse.inc.php
29 //construction des bits
31 if ($adr["secondaire"]) $statut .= 'res-secondaire,';
32 if ($adr["courrier"]) $statut .= 'courrier,';
33 if ($adr["active"]) $statut .= 'active,';
34 if ($adr["temporaire"]) $statut .= 'temporaire,';
35 if (! empty($statut)) $statut = substr($statut, 0, -1);
37 if ($adr["nouvelle"] == 'ajout') {
39 $globals->xdb
->execute("INSERT INTO adresses SET
55 uid = {?}, adrid = {?}",
70 Session
::getInt('uid', -1), $adrid);
74 //c'est une mise à jour
75 $globals->xdb
->execute(
92 WHERE uid = {?} AND adrid = {?}",
107 Session
::getInt('uid', -1), $adrid
109 }// fin nouvelle / ancienne adresse
110 }//fin if nouvellement crée